Abstract

Tujuan dari penelitian ini adalah untuk mengetahui Pengaruh Model Pembelajaran Praktikum Fisika dan Kemampuan Proses Berpikir terhadap Hasil Belajar fisika Siswa Ditinjau dari Literasi Sains. Desain dalam penelitian ini adalah desain eksperimen faktorial 2x2. Sampel diambil dengan cara random sampling, dengan jumlah sebanyak 80 siswa.Analisis dalam penelitian ini menggunakan analisis kovarians (ANCOVA) 2x2. Hasilnya adalah sebagai berikut: (1) hasil belajar fisika antara siswa yang memiliki kemampuan proses berpikir kreatif lebih besar daripada siswa yang memiliki kemampuan proses berpikir kritis siswa setelah mengontrol literasi sains, (2) hasil belajar fisika antara siswa yang diberi model pembelajaran praktikum berbasis masalah lebih besar daripada siswa yang diberi model pembelajaran praktikum setelah mengontrol literasi sains, (3) terdapat interaksi antara kemampuan proses berpikir dan model pembelajaran praktikum terhadap hasil belajar fisika setelah mengontrol literasi sains, (4) pada kelompok siswa yang memiliki kemampuan proses berpikir kreatif, hasil belajar hots antara siswa yang diberi model pembelajaran praktikum berbasis masalah lebih besar daripada siswa yang diberi model pembelajaran praktikum verifikasi setelah mengontrol literasi sains, (5) pada kelompok siswa yang kemampuan proses berpikir kritis, hasil belajar fisika antara siswa yang diberi model pembelajaran praktikum berbasis masalah lebih rendah dari pada siswa yang diberi model pembelajaran praktikum verifikasi setelah mengontrol literasi sains, (6) pada kelompok siswa yang diberi model pembelajaran praktikum berbasis masalah, hasil belajar fisika antara siswa yang memiliki kemampuan proses berpikir kreatif lebih besar dari pada siswa yang memiliki kemampuan proses berpikir kritis setelah mengontrol literasi sains, dan (7) pada kelompok siswa yang diberi model pembelajaran praktikum verifikasi, hasil belajar fisika antara siswa yang memiliki kemampuan proses berpikir kreatif lebih rendah dari pada siswa yang memiliki kemampuan proses berpikir kritis. Berdasarkan temuan penelitian, direkomendasikan kepada guru-guru di SMAN 1 Tambun Selatan untuk dapat meningkatkan hasil belajar pada mata pelajaran Fisika, para guru perlu menggunakan model pembelajaran praktikum yang sesuai dengan karakteristik mata pelajaran. Kata kunci: Model Pembelajaran Praktikum Fisika, Disposisi Proses Berpikir, Hasil Belajar Fisika, Literasi Sains The purpose of this study was to determine the effect of the Physics Practicum Learning Model and Thinking Process Ability on Student Learning Outcomes in terms of scientific literacy. The design in this study was a 2x2 factorial experimental design. Samples were drawn randomly, with a total of 80 students. The analysis in this study used covariance analysis (ANCOVA) 2x2. The results were as follows: (1) physics learning outcomes of the students who had greater creative thinking process skills were higher than the students who had critical thinking process skills after controlling for scientific literacy, (2) physics learning outcomes of the students who were given a problem-based practical learning model were higher than students who were given the practical learning model after controlling scientific literacy, (3) There was an interaction between the ability of the thinking process and the practicum learning model on physics learning outcomes after controlling scientific literacy, (4) in the group of students who had the ability to think creatively, the results physics learning outcames of the students who were given a problem-based practicum learning model was higher than the students who were given a verification practicum learning model after controlling for scientific literacy, (5) in a group of students with critical thinking process skills, learning outcomes among students who were given a practical learning model problem-based learning model was lower than students who are given a verification practicum learning model after controlling scientific literacy, (6) in the group of students who are given a problem-based practical learning model, learning outcomes between students who have the ability to process creative thinking were greater than students who have the ability to think critically after controlling scientific literacy, and (7) in the group of students who were given a verification practicum learning model, physics learning outcomes between students who had creative thinking process abilities were lower than students who had critical thinking process skills. Based on the research findings, it is recommended that teachers at SMAN 1 Tambun Selatan in order to improve learning outcomes in Physics subjects,need to use practicum learning models that are in accordance with the characteristics of the subjects.
